The Pearl of the Adriatic

A medieval beauty full of magnificence and glory, Dubrovnik is surrounded by white stone walls. Located on the Adriatic coast of Croatia, this masterpiece is one of the most promising tourist destinations.

Passing through the imposing stone gate of Pile Gate, you will find yourself immersed in history. Take a walk in the narrow streets of this charming city, enjoy a cup of coffee in one of the colorful cafés, or order fresh fish in one of the outdoor restaurants.

Surrounded by turquoise waters, Dubrovnik Old Town sights include the picturesque Stradun, Onofrio fountain and the Franciscan monastery.

The city’s cable car will take you up to Mount Srd from where you can savor panoramic views over the treasures of this UNESCO World Heritage Site.

    Lapad is a great seaside resort though a little expensive.

    Lapad is a great seaside resort though a little expensive. Only 30-40 minutes to walk into Old Town but check the cruise ship schedule first and pick your day as it can get very crowded. Walking the city walls is now 40 Euros but worth it.

    Such a cool city, is like going back in time with all the...

    Such a cool city, is like going back in time with all the old city walls and forts. Definitely get the Dubrovnik pass to do the city walls and Fort Lovrjenac - some of the museums are cool too and quite easy to do in 20-30mins each. This pass also gets you free buses on the city buses, get the “Moovit” app to see what bus to get/what time they are at. Mount Srd at sunset was another highlight, also get to see the old town in night lighting on the way back - walked it instead of getting the cable car which is very overpriced imo, ~7km loop from Pile to the top and back, some dodgy rocky areas but mostly fine. City in general is very busy (even in October), must be crazy in summer, and quite pricey like all touristy places (Paris, London, Barcelona) but bakeries all over the city make for easy cheap meals.
